Entrance in the country
Only valid ID cards/passports are required from all the EC countries. Delegates from countries where visa is normally required for entry to Bulgaria are reminded that they will need to obtain one from the appropriate Bulgarian Embassy/Consul. Please check at the nearest Bulgarian Embassy all the documents required for your country.
The list of the countries, whose citizens need a visa, when entering Bulgaria, can be found at www.mfa.government.bg.
Letter of invitation
Upon request the Organizing Committee will issue an Official Letter of invitation for participation in the ICOLD 2008 Congress. It should be understood that the invitation is only meant to facilitate participants to find financial support if it is necessary or to be presented at the Bulgarian consular offices for obtaining an entry visa. Such a letter does not commit the Organizing Committee to cover any expenses of the delegates.

Customs formalities and limitations
Upon crossing the state border of the Republic of Bulgaria passengers may import and export duty free commodities that in type, quantities, and value are not of a commercial nature and personal belongings. Common custom declarations and restrictions are applied for import and export of currency, food, alcohol and goods. There is a special custom regime for antiquarian objects, historic and cultural treasures, medicines, narcotics, weapons, ammunitions.
